NieR: Automata is one of the upcoming games with the best visual style, and at least part of the praise for that has to go to Character Designer Yuya Nagai, working alongside Akihiko Yoshida at studio CyDesignation to give the game's characters their distinctive looks.

Recently, he shared on Twitter two more pieces of artwork of the characters he designed, the pacifist machine life form Pascal, and the Yorha corps operator.

Interestingly, he mentioned that he initially struggled with designing Pascal, because it was the first time for him to work on a retro-looking robot.

Incidentally, these beautiful pieces of art, which you can see below, aren't something Nagai-san created for work. He actually made them in his own free time.

This isn't the first time Nagai-san shares this kind of art, as last month he showcased three more characters he designed, the Yorha commander, Adam and Eve.

Keep in mind that we'll soon be able to get a taste of the game before its release scheduled for March 7th: Square Enix will soon (on December 22nd) release a demo playable on PS4, letting us finally take the controls of the beautiful and lethal android 2B across an action-packed level.

The game will eventually be released for PC as well, but a launch date on Steam is still unknown.
